Part II: IFRS or Standards Convergence?
When it comes to the adoption of global standards, there’s nothing new about the notion of “convergence,” according to D.J. Gannon, partner, Deloitte & Touche LLP, and leader of Deloitte’s IFRS Center of Excellence. The key question for the SEC and policy makers, says Gannon, is whether we adopt IFRS or continue down the “convergence path.” Gannon points out that the path to convergence has at times led U.S. GAAP and IFRS to part ways as they relate to certain standards – a worrisome development, he asserts. ###
